beach front location
nice clean rooms, close to the action but you can sleep at night
9
firstly, the hotel is undergoing reno's, and the pool closed. but there wasn't much construction noise, the beach is right out front, very still and perfectly safe for children. the new pool looks great, not sure when will be finished.
i booked two beachfont, two 'pool side' rooms. all were clean, plenty of space, good a/c, and we loved being able to all hang out on the balconies overlooking the beach, been offered mango's and icecreams from the beach sellers.
would definately come back, particularly when all the renos are finished.
all the staff were lovely to us, particularly to the 9 year old, who had the restaurant staff really look after her.
i found the massage place on your left outside the hotel "smile massage" really good.
their website has problems, but email info@ for all extra enquires and you should be taken care of.
Travel tip:
if you can afford it, and they are available, go for a beachfront room!

Nice cozy hotel with average service
Beach front room, good location
7
During the time I stayed, the hotel was having construction. The main swimming-pool and everything in the middle area is closed. If you want to use swimming-pool, it is not available. I recommend you to choose garden or beach front room because there is no swimming-pool, so pool view room isn't a smart choice for this time. I chose to stay in beach front room which is not near the construction. The room is nice, big and well-decorated. The beach view is gorgeous. The hotel restaurant is very relaxing with beach view. The food and price is pretty good. I like the friendly service of staffs at the restaurant. However, the Thai receptionist is not so professional and not so prompted.
Sightseeing/Attractions Tip:
There are red buses run around island. The price starts at 50 Baht ( in day time) each depends on the route.
